Missing
I'm a beautiful disaster
Just glance into my eyes
They may seem light and easy at first
But stare really deep into them
I can show you pain
The hurt, the misery, the confusion they see
They show my imperfections, my faults, my flaws
They give you an inside look at my hurt and my fear
Now take a step back and look at my face
You can see my smile I paint on my face everyday
Gaze at my arms
They tell my story of hurt and abandonment better than I ever could
No matter how much I try to hide them
They are always there
Now look into my eyes again
You see what I see now
My flaws and imperfections
And you find out that the perfect thread you thought I was
Is frayed beyond repair at the end
